- scripts/03-dedup-entities.py: stop emitting placeholder narrative ("Stub. Will
be enriched in Phase 7"); write summary_status=none + null fields instead.
- scripts/maintain/41_strip_stubs.py: idempotent migration that cleaned the
22,096 entity .md files (now zero stub strings in wiki/).
- scripts/synthesize/01_anchor_events.py: curated 20 anchor UAP events
(Roswell, Nimitz Tic-Tac, Phoenix Lights, Operação Prato, AATIP, etc.) with
bilingual Holmes-Watson narrative via claude -p --model sonnet
(CLAUDE_CODE_OAUTH_TOKEN). All summary_status=curated, confidence=high.
- web/api/timeline + timeline-view: filter narrative-less events by default,
render "curado" badge for hand-vetted ones, drop the date display alone.
- CLAUDE-schema-full.md: document the summary_status enum and the four states.
- docker-compose.yml: SMTP_HOST=mail.spacemail.com configured;
GOTRUE_MAILER_AUTOCONFIRM flipped to false (real email confirmation working).
- .nirvana/outputs/.../systems-atelier/: 5 deliverables of the architecture
audit that produced this roadmap.
685 B
685 B
| schema_version | type | entity_class | event_id | canonical_name | aliases | event_class | date_start | date_end | date_confidence | primary_location | observers | uap_objects | documented_in | total_mentions | documents_count | narrative_summary | narrative_summary_pt_br | enrichment_status | external_sources | last_ingest | last_lint | wiki_version | summary_status | summary_confidence | |
|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|---|
| 0.1.0 | entity | event | EV-1948-01-07-mantell-ufo-incident | Mantell UFO Incident |
|
uap-encounter | 1948-01-07 | 1948-01-07 | low | null | 4 | 4 | null | null | none | 2026-05-15T18:57:02Z | 2026-05-18T03:22:50Z | 0.1.0 | none | null |